How Can You Supercharge Your Email Marketing Campaigns in 2023?

Email marketing remains one of the most effective tools for businesses to reach and engage with their audience. However, the sheer volume of emails that consumers receive daily makes it crucial for your messages to stand out in the cluttered inbox. Whether you’re a novice or an experienced marketer, continuously refining your strategies is essential to enhance the effectiveness of your email campaigns. Here are six steps to supercharge your email marketing campaigns in 2023.

1. Divide Your Audience

One size does not fit all in email marketing, especially with the diverse range of potential customers. Dividing your audience allows you to tailor your messages to specific groups, thereby increasing both relevance and engagement. Division can be based on various factors such as demographics, purchase history, or email interaction. For example, a clothing retailer might divide its audience into categories like men’s wear, women’s wear, and children’s wear. This ensures that the emails sent are relevant to the recipients, making the content more engaging and increasing the likelihood of conversion.

When segments are well-defined, it allows for more personalized content that speaks directly to the needs and preferences of different target groups. You might send promotional offers to frequent buyers while directing first-time visitors to a welcome series that acquaints them with your brand. Additionally, behavioral segmentation—such as dividing users based on their interaction with past emails—can further refine your approach. Customers who clicked on a specific product can be followed up with additional information about that product, encouraging them to make a purchase.

2. Customize Your Emails

Customization goes beyond just adding the recipient’s name to the email. It involves leveraging the extensive data you have on your customers to create truly tailored content. Customized emails can include product recommendations based on past purchases, birthday greetings, or even content related to previous browsing history. According to studies, customized emails deliver six times higher transaction rates. Such customization is a massive part of your online presence and can significantly enhance the user experience, making recipients feel both valued and understood, thereby boosting brand loyalty.

Incorporating dynamic content that changes based on specific user data can make your emails significantly more engaging. For instance, a fitness retailer could send workout tips to customers who have previously bought exercise equipment, while also featuring new product launches that align with their interests. Additionally, personalization can extend to the time of sending emails; understanding when your audience is most likely to engage with your content allows you to schedule emails for maximum impact. By continuously analyzing user behavior and preferences, you can refine your customization strategies to keep your audience engaged and active.

3. Enhance for Mobile

With the increasing use of smartphones, enhancing your emails for mobile is no longer an optional step—it is now a necessity. Statistics show that a significant percentage of emails are opened on mobile devices, making it essential to ensure your emails are mobile-friendly. Use responsive design, which adapts to different screen sizes, to maintain a seamless reading experience across devices. Keep your email design simple, with a single-column layout and easily tappable buttons. A mobile-enhanced email ensures a smooth user experience, reducing the likelihood of your emails being deleted or ignored.

A mobile-optimized design is not just about aesthetics; it’s also about functionality. Ensure that all interactive elements, such as buttons and links, are easily clickable on smaller screens. Compress images and optimize load times to ensure that your email content loads quickly on mobile networks. Additionally, consider the length of your email; concise and clear messaging often performs better on mobile devices. 4. Create Engaging Subject Lines

The subject line of your email holds the power to make or break your campaign—it is your email’s first impression and can determine whether it gets opened or ignored. An engaging subject line should be concise yet intriguing and relevant to the email’s content. Avoid using spammy words like “free” or “urgent,” which can trigger spam filters and prevent your email from reaching the recipient’s primary inbox. A/B testing different subject lines can provide valuable insights into what resonates best with your audience. Remember, a good subject line should entice curiosity without being misleading.

Crafting compelling subject lines involves understanding your audience’s preferences and pain points. Incorporate elements of urgency or exclusivity when appropriate, such as limited-time offers or insider information. Emojis, if used sparingly, can also draw attention and add a personal touch. Experiment with different approaches, such as posing questions, using humor, or creating lists, to see which formats generate the highest open rates. By continuously testing and refining your subject lines, you can increase the likelihood of your emails being opened and read, thus driving better engagement.

5. Include Explicit Calls to Action (CTAs)

Every email should have a clear goal, whether it’s driving traffic to your website, promoting a product, or encouraging social media engagement. Your call to action should be explicit, concise, and prominently placed for maximum visibility. Use action-oriented language and create a sense of urgency when appropriate to prompt immediate action. For instance, instead of a generic “click here,” use phrases like “shop now” or “download today.” Multiple CTAs can be overwhelming and may dilute the effectiveness of your message, so it’s advisable to focus on one primary action per email.

Strategically placing your CTA in a visually prominent position and ensuring it contrasts with the rest of the email can make it stand out. Use compelling language that clearly conveys the benefits of taking the desired action. Additionally, consider the user journey; align your CTA with the specific stage of the customer lifecycle. For example, a new subscriber might be directed to a welcome offer, while a repeat customer receives an exclusive discount. By focusing on clear, concise, and well-designed CTAs, you can guide your recipients toward the desired action and improve the overall effectiveness of your email campaigns.

6. Test and Evaluate Your Campaigns

Testing and evaluating your email campaigns is crucial to understanding their effectiveness and uncovering areas for improvement. Utilize A/B testing for various elements like subject lines, CTAs, and design elements to see what resonates best with your audience. Monitor key metrics like open rates, click-through rates, and conversion rates to gauge performance. Use analytics tools to gather insights on recipient behavior and engagement. By continuously testing and evaluating your campaigns, you can make data-driven decisions that enhance the effectiveness of your email marketing strategies.
